

Today marks a continued shift by Dell to downplay the guts 'n' going-ons inside its machines while focusing instead on image. The company has formed alliances with both the Major League Baseball association and OPI — an international nail polish and fashion company — and has put together a collection of 300 designs from various artists.
It's all part of the Dell Design Studio, which will allow you to deck your laptop out with original art, logos from your favorite baseball teams or liquidy designs that change with the seasonal trends in nail polish. Absent from Dell's press conference? One mention of a processor, hard drive size, or graphics card — we weren't treated to even a single spec. What we did get, however, was a look at the snake-like string of Swarovski crystals you see on the lid of the laptop above.
It was all about the look and we think Suzi Weiss-Fischmann, OPI executive VP and artistic director, just about summed it up: "You can match your nails to your emails!" Check out more of Dell's design-heavy push in the gallery below.
